Adding fractions with different denominators

LI. To add fractions with different denominators. This week for maths we had to add fractions with different denominators. If you know all your multiplication facts it would be a lot easier and help you a lot. My equation is- 4/7 + 8/12, and my answer simplified is- 26/21. We had to create a DLO to show how to do this.
